Job summary
We are seeking an enthusiastic and motivated individual to join the Glaucoma Unit at Heavitree Hospital as a Service Coordinator in our ophthalmology team. This is a fixed term contract for 12 months to cover maternity leave.
In this important role, you will oversee the day to day management and leadership of the administrative team, ensuring the efficient and effective delivery of high quality, patient focused service. You will collaborate closely with clinicians, management, and administrative staff to provide exceptional customer care, whilst supporting the continuous development and improvement of our services.
Main Responsibilities:
Supervise and support the administrative team
Provide excellent customer care, including communication with patients and their relatives/carers
Promote a positive and supportive team culture
Book appointments for acute and urgent patients

About us
Stretching across Northern, Eastern and Mid Devon, we have a workforce of over 15,000 staff, making us the largest employer in Devon. Our core services, which we provide to more than 615,000 people, cover more than 2,000 square miles across Devon, while some of our specialist services cover the whole of the peninsula, extending our reach as far as Cornwall and the Isles of Scilly.
We deliver a wide range of emergency, specialist and general medical services through North Devon District Hospital and the Royal Devon and Exeter Hospital (Wonford).
Alongside our two acute hospitals, we provide integrated health and social care services across a variety of settings, including community inpatient hospitals, outpatient clinics, and within peoples own homes. We also offer primary care services, a range of specialist community services, and Sexual Assault Referral Centres (SARC).
Our state-of-the-art equipment, leading technologies and strong links to local universities put us at the forefront of research and innovations, enabling us to provide world-class care to our local communities.
